• Port adds depth and sweetness that balance the tart cranberries, while a quick cook keeps the berries intact and jewel-like instead of mushy.
  • Finely chopped orange zest brightens the relish with citrus fragrance, giving it a fresh lift that complements rich holiday dishes.
  • With only five ingredients and a fast stovetop method, this make-ahead sauce delivers impressive flavor with minimal effort.

Legendary chef and cookbook writer Edna Lewis and her frequent coauthor Scott Peacock find a real affinity between the flavors of the cranberries and port in this cranberry-orange sauce. The unusual way of cooking the cranberries renders them perfectly done but not mushy, resulting in a relish that sparkles like a dish of jewels.ย 

Notes from the Food & Wine Test Kitchen

Fresh cranberries are often only available for sale in U.S. supermarkets in the run up to Thanksgiving and Christmas, but the fruit freezes beautifully. Consider buying a few extra bags and throwing them in the freezer to enjoy this tart, vibrant sauce all year round.
